From 8789e1dbd8b1ae18b72488d6c34175597b2b1e24 Mon Sep 17 00:00:00 2001 From: Jose Colon Rodriguez Date: Thu, 29 Feb 2024 10:46:03 -0400 Subject: Removed dupe tombstone check in Normalizer --- src/Normalizer.zig | 14 -------------- 1 file changed, 14 deletions(-) (limited to 'src/Normalizer.zig') diff --git a/src/Normalizer.zig b/src/Normalizer.zig index a575bc4..abe35e5 100644 --- a/src/Normalizer.zig +++ b/src/Normalizer.zig @@ -470,7 +470,6 @@ fn nfxc(self: Self, allocator: mem.Allocator, str: []const u8, form: Form) !Resu var buf: [4]u8 = undefined; for (dcps) |cp| { - if (cp == tombstone) continue; if (cp == tombstone) continue; // "Delete" const len = try unicode.utf8Encode(cp, &buf); try cstr_list.appendSlice(buf[0..len]); @@ -478,19 +477,6 @@ fn nfxc(self: Self, allocator: mem.Allocator, str: []const u8, form: Form) !Resu return Result{ .allocator = allocator, .slice = try cstr_list.toOwnedSlice() }; } - - // We're still not finished, so create a new - // code point sequence with the marked code points - // removed. - // var tmp_list = try std.ArrayList(u21).initCapacity(allocator, dcps.len - deleted); - // defer tmp_list.deinit(); - // - // for (dcps) |cp| { - // if (cp != tombstone) tmp_list.appendAssumeCapacity(cp); - // } - // - // allocator.free(dcps); - // dcps = try tmp_list.toOwnedSlice(); } } -- cgit v1.2.3